Feeling overwhelmed by a dearth of USB ports ? Both USB switchers and docking stations offer ways to click here expand your device's functionality , but they function differently. A USB selector lets you share a single USB port across multiple peripherals , essentially acting as a physical router. Conversely, a USB docking station provides multiple separate ports, permitting you to attach several accessories simultaneously . Consider your priorities: alternating is great for limited use, while a concentrator is better for ongoing connectivity to many objects.

Sabrent 4-Port Hub with Power Switches: A Detailed Look
The Sabrent hub offers a useful resolve for boosting a PC's ports. Its primary feature is its inclusion of separate power buttons for each connection, allowing individuals to simply disable inactive peripherals to save energy and maybe prolong their longevity. The construction feels durable, although the polymer housing. Generally, it's a fine complete offering for anyone needing more USB interfaces and precise power control.
